How is the corrosion resistance of Self Bunded Tank

Self - Bunded Tanks generally possess excellent corrosion - resistance capabilities, which are crucial for their long - term performance and safety.

Most self - bunded tanks are constructed using high - quality materials that offer inherent resistance to corrosion. For example, fiberglass - reinforced plastic (FRP) is a commonly used material. FRP is highly resistant to a wide range of chemicals and environmental factors. It does not rust like metal tanks, and its non - porous surface prevents the penetration of corrosive substances, reducing the risk of degradation over time. Additionally, the resin used in FRP can be formulated with specific additives to enhance its resistance to particular chemicals or harsh environmental conditions.

Steel - constructed self - bunded tanks also have measures to improve their corrosion resistance. They are often coated with specialized anti - corrosion coatings. These coatings act as a barrier between the steel and the external environment, preventing direct contact with moisture, oxygen, and other corrosive agents. Some coatings are designed to have excellent adhesion and durability, ensuring that they remain intact even under harsh conditions. Moreover, the inner surface of the tank, which comes into contact with the stored liquid, may be lined with a corrosion - resistant material such as polyethylene or a special epoxy resin. This lining provides an additional layer of protection against the corrosive effects of the stored substances.

Furthermore, the design of self - bunded tanks helps to minimize corrosion. The double - wall structure with an interstitial space not only provides secondary containment but also allows for better air circulation and moisture control. This helps to prevent the build - up of condensation, which can accelerate corrosion. In addition, proper maintenance and regular inspections are essential to ensure the continued effectiveness of the tank's corrosion - resistant features. Overall, with the use of suitable materials, protective coatings, and proper maintenance, self - bunded tanks can offer reliable corrosion resistance, ensuring their longevity and safe operation.
